What is the violent crime rate in Boardman?

The estimated violent crime rate in Boardman is 281.8 per 100,000 residents, which is 26% lower than the national average. This means residents have roughly a 1 in 355 chance of becoming a violent crime victim each year. Key violent crime rates include: murder at 5.5 per 100K (10% above average); aggravated assault at 136.6 per 100K (49% below average); robbery at 90.3 per 100K (22% above average).

What is the property crime rate in Boardman?

The estimated property crime rate in Boardman is 2,756.2 per 100,000 residents, which is 50% higher than the national average. Residents have roughly a 1 in 36 chance of being a property crime victim per year. Key property crime rates include: burglary at 454.9 per 100K (69% above average); larceny/theft at 1,872.0 per 100K (34% above average); vehicle theft at 429.3 per 100K (35% above average).

What type of crime is most common in Boardman?

Larceny/theft is the most common crime in Boardman, with an estimated rate of 1,872.0 incidents per 100,000 residents. This is 34% above the national average for this crime type. Overall, property crime (2,756 per 100K) is more prevalent than violent crime (282 per 100K) in Boardman, which is consistent with national trends.
